Detailed Features of Neptunian System

Ground-based observations of Neptune are quite limited. Using early imaging technique, the existence of considerable wind in the Neptunian atmosphere was detected. Using Voyager-2 measurements detailed features of atmospheric processes were reported. After Uranus encounter, the Voyager-2 altitude control system was improved that permitted closer scanning of Neptune and Triton. Extensive searches for new satellites were made and several new satellites were discovered. Considerable amount of methane and hydrogen are present in the Neptunian atmosphere. The condensable were found to enhance by a factor of ten relative to hydrogen and helium abundances in Sun's atmosphere. Some of the details of Triton's ionosphere are also shown. Solar wind interacts with the Neptune's ionized region and forms magnetosphere.
